About the role

Positions in this job family are assigned responsibilities for supporting laboratory operations, performing maintenance functions and completing non-technical routine laboratory tests and procedures under the direction of professional staff.

Responsibilities

  • Performs routine laboratory procedures such as preparation of media and basic preparation of slides and smears.
  • Conducts non-technical routine laboratory tests and procedures under the direction of professional staff.
  • Sets up and operates laboratory equipment in preparation for specimen examinations.
  • Opens, separates, numbers and arranges specimens for laboratory examination and trace results.
  • Maintains simple laboratory records and inventory for supplies and reagents.
  • Maintains laboratory equipment and supplies by cleaning and maintaining quality assurance records.
  • Maintains a clean and sanitary work area in accordance with standard laboratory practice and procedures.

Level Descriptor

This is the career level where incumbents are fully qualified to perform a variety of routine laboratory tests and procedures using standard testing procedures and assists more experienced personnel in performing more complex testing procedures.

Requirements

  • Knowledge of the maintenance of routine records and reports; and of elementary laboratory techniques and safety precautions.
  • Ability to perform basic laboratory tasks; to keep specimens properly marked; to maintain adequate written laboratory records; and to utilize a computer.

Qualifications

Education and Experience requirements at this level consist of one year of experience in laboratory work performing laboratory procedures; or an equivalent combination of education and experience, substituting one college-level laboratory science course for each six months of the required experience.

Some positions may require current certification in good standing as a Phlebotomist for Level II and III.
